Laura Osnes’s journey to stardom began with her win on the reality show “Grease: You’re the One That I Want!” which led to her Broadway debut as Sandy in “Grease.” This breakthrough role set the stage for her future success and contributed to her early earnings.

Osnes’s Broadway career includes leading roles in productions such as “South Pacific,” “Anything Goes,” and “Cinderella,” for which she received a Tony Award nomination. Her performances in these high-profile shows have undoubtedly played a significant role in her financial success.

Apart from her theater work, Osnes has released albums and performed in concerts across the country. These endeavors have added to her income, enhancing her net worth over the years.
